The concept “walåyah” is deeply built into the philosophic system of the Islamic theory of being, and moreover the dynamic aspect of this concept has always activated Islamic philosophy of existence and stimulated the thought of Islamic philosophers throughout history. The concept “walåyah” is a concept intrinsic to the philosophic tradition of Islam which is not found in other philosophic traditions.
